Most airsoft rifles pump out a 20 caliber pellet at 300 - 400 fps. So they are not exactly a toy and many a child has has experienced eye injuries to them. So the first rule is face/eye protection. Otherwise, the sky is the limit in both capabilities and prices.

A lot of firearm instructors begin with air soft guns as they have the same weight and function as the real deal. The best part is an AD isn't life threatening event. A lot of experienced shooters use them to maintain muscle memory at home.

There are “biodegradable” airsoft pellets. Walmart usually has ‘em. Will keep you from having little white plastic balls all over the yard around your house forever. A side benefit of the biodegradable is that they shatter when they hit hard stuff, like brick walls or rocks, so less ricochet hazard & mess.

I used a co2 airsoft pistol with these pellets to bust up a wasp nest in the process of being built on my front porch. Busted up the nest w/out harm to the wood or paint. Pretty slick.
